Q: Is 162,356,106 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 162,356,106 is a composite number.

Why is 162,356,106 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 162,356,106 can be evenly divided by 1 2 3 6 11 22 33 66 121 151 242 302 363 453 726 906 1,481 1,661 2,962 3,322 4,443 4,983 8,886 9,966 16,291 18,271 32,582 36,542 48,873 54,813 97,746 109,626 179,201 223,631 358,402 447,262 537,603 670,893 1,075,206 1,341,786 2,459,941 4,919,882 7,379,823 14,759,646 27,059,351 54,118,702 81,178,053 and 162,356,106, with no remainder.

Since 162,356,106 cannot be divided by just 1 and 162,356,106, it is a composite number.
